CRANBERRY SALAD


Ingredients:

1 lb fresh cranberries, rinsed
1/2 lb small marshmallows, red & green ones if you can find them
2 cups sugar
20 oz can crushed pineapple
1 ripe, sliced banana
1 cup whipped cream


1. Coarsly grind cranberries in blender or food processor
2. In bowl, combine cranberries, marshmallows and pineapple and it's juice
3. Cover and put in refrigerator overnight
4. Next day - stir in sliced bananas
5. Top individual servings with whipped cream

PINEAPPLE KUGEL


(Chef Kevin Ryan)


8oz pkg wide egg noodles
6 eggs
5 TBSP unsalted butter, melted
1/2 cup sugar
8 oz can crushed pineapple and it's juice
1.25 tsp vanilla extract
1 tsp cinnamon
8oz can pineapple slices
option - 1/4 cup maraschino cherries
____________________________
1. boil noodles in salted water until just starting to soften
2. rinse and drain
3. beat eggs and melted butter together
4. mix in sugar, crushed pineapple and its juice, vanilla and cinnamon
5. stir in noodles
6. spread into a greased 9x13 baking pan
7. place pineapple rings and cherries on top for decoration
8. bake at 350F for about 50 minutes until golden brown
Zucchini Bread


********************
2 loaf pans - 5x9"
3 eggs
1 cup apple sauce
2 cups Splenda or sugar
2 tsp vanilla
2 cups coarsely grated zucchini
1 8oz-can crushed pineapple
3 cups flour
2 tsp baking soda
1 tsp salt
1/2 tsp baking powder
1.5 tsp cinnamon
3/4 tsp nutmeg
1 cup chopped walnuts
1 cup golden raisins
*****************************
1. Preheat oven to 350F
2. Beat eggs with mixer
3. Then add in apple sauce, sugar and vanilla and beat until foamy
4. With a spoon, stir in zucchini and pineapple
5. In separate bowl, combine flour, baking soda & powder, salt, cinnamon and nutmeg
6 Add one-third of the dry ingredients to wet ingredients bowl and mix. One mixed well, add half of the remaining dry ingredients and mix again. Once that addition is mixed well, add the rest and mix well.
7. Mix in raisins and nuts gently
8. Divide batter between two greased/floured loaf pans
9. Bake 1 hour, do toothpick test.
10 Cool about 10 minutes and then turn onto wire rack

Serving option #1 - cut a thick slice and put in a bowl. Top with more applesauce. Yum!
